The fan comments overwhelmingly favored Gutta Flee, with many describing his performance as a "bodybag" or a "murder," and explicitly stating he won 3-0 or 1-0. While YD received some encouragement for his effort, the consensus was a dominant victory for Gutta Flee.

Analysis

Gutta Flee stepped into the Verbal War Zone ring against YD and delivered a performance that left little doubt about the outcome. From the jump, Gutta Flee brought a relentless lyrical assault, showcasing sharp bars and a commanding presence that immediately captivated the crowd. Fans were quick to crown him the victor, with many declaring the battle a clear "bodybag" and praising his ability to consistently land punches.

YD, while showing heart and attempting to hold his own, struggled to match Gutta Flee's intensity and intricate wordplay. Despite some encouraging words for YD's effort, the general sentiment was that Gutta Flee was operating on a different level, leaving a lasting impression and solidifying his reputation as a force to be reckoned with in the league. The battle served as a strong showcase for Gutta Flee, with many viewers eager to see his next move in the battle rap circuit.
